Slate roof construction services involve the installation of durable, natural slate tiles to create a classic and long-lasting roofing system. This process typically includes preparing the roof deck, ensuring proper underlayment, and carefully fitting each slate tile to achieve an aesthetically appealing and weather-resistant surface. Skilled contractors focus on precise placement and secure fastening to maximize the roof’s longevity and resistance to elements such as wind, rain, and snow. Proper installation is essential to prevent issues like water infiltration and to maintain the structural integrity of the roof over time.

These services address common roofing problems such as leaks, deterioration, and damage caused by severe weather conditions. Slate roofs, when installed correctly, provide a resilient barrier against water intrusion and can withstand decades of exposure without significant wear. Additionally, professional installation helps prevent issues related to improper fitting or inadequate fastening that can lead to costly repairs or premature roof failure. Regular maintenance and timely repairs of slate roofs can extend their lifespan, making them a practical choice for property owners seeking a reliable roofing solution.

Material Costs - Slate roofing materials typically range from $10 to $20 per square foot, with higher-end options reaching $30 or more. For a standard 2,000-square-foot roof, material expenses can vary significantly based on quality and supplier pricing.

Labor Expenses - Installation costs for slate roofs generally fall between $50 and $100 per square foot. Larger or more complex roofs may incur higher labor charges depending on accessibility and design intricacies.

Additional Fees - Costs for removal of existing roofing, permits, and site preparation can add $1,000 to $5,000 or more. These extras depend on the project's scope and local regulations.

Overall Project Cost - The total expense for slate roof construction typically ranges from $20,000 to $50,000 for an average-sized home. Prices can vary based on material choices, roof complexity, and regional factors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of a slate roof? Slate roofs are known for their durability, natural appearance, and long lifespan, making them a popular choice for historic and upscale properties.

How is a slate roof installed? Installation typically involves precise placement of slate tiles over a suitable roofing structure, with careful attention to weatherproofing and alignment by experienced local contractors.

What maintenance is required for slate roofs? Maintenance usually includes regular inspections for damaged or missing tiles and cleaning to prevent debris buildup, with repairs handled by local pros as needed.

Can a slate roof be repaired if damaged? Yes, damaged or cracked slate tiles can often be replaced or repaired by professionals to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ance.

How long does a slate roof typically last? With proper installation and maintenance, slate roofs can last 75 years or more, making them a long-term roofing option.
